Factors Influencing Movers' Costs
- Volume of Belongings: The size and quantity of items you intend to move have a direct impact on the overall cost. It's essential to conduct a thorough inventory of your belongings, identifying items that are indispensable and those that may be better replaced upon arrival in Europe.
- Transportation Mode: The choice of transportation mode significantly influences the cost. Whether you opt for sea freight or air freight, each has its own set of advantages and costs. While sea freight is generally more economical, air freight ensures quicker delivery but comes at a premium.
- Customs and Documentation: International moves involve intricate customs procedures and extensive documentation. These processes contribute to the overall cost of the move. It's imperative to familiarize yourself with the customs regulations of the destination country to avoid unexpected fees and delays.
- Insurance Coverage: Securing adequate insurance coverage for your belongings during transit is a prudent investment. While insurance adds to the upfront cost, it provides peace of mind and financial protection in case of unforeseen events, such as accidents or damages during transportation.
- Additional Services: Some moving companies offer additional services, such as packing, unpacking, and storage facilities. While these services can simplify the relocation process, they also contribute to the overall cost. Evaluate your needs and budget to determine which additional services are essential for your move.
Managing Costs within Budget
- Compare Quotes: Solicit quotes from multiple moving companies to compare costs and services. Be wary of unusually low quotes, as they may indicate subpar services or hidden charges. Choose a reputable company that offers a transparent and comprehensive pricing structure.
- Optimize Belongings: Consider downsizing your belongings to reduce the volume being moved. Sell or donate items that are replaceable or hold sentimental value, but are impractical to transport across the ocean. This not only cuts down on moving costs but also ensures a fresh start in your new European home.
- Flexible Moving Dates: If possible, be flexible with your moving dates. Some seasons or days may have lower demand for moving services, resulting in more favorable pricing. Discussing flexible timelines with your moving company can help you secure a cost-effective arrangement.
